public void OnDeleteClick(object sender, EventArgs e, hitbl_FilterBadWords_FBW WordFilterObject) { CSBooster_DataContext csbDC = new CSBooster_DataContext(Helper.GetSiemeConnectionString()); csbDC.hitbl_FilterBadWords_FBWs.Attach(WordFilterObject); csbDC.hitbl_FilterBadWords_FBWs.DeleteOnSubmit(WordFilterObject); csbDC.SubmitChanges(); ((IReloadable)this.Page).Reload(); }
protected void OnSaveClick(object sender, EventArgs e, hitbl_FilterBadWords_FBW WordFilterObject) { if (!string.IsNullOrEmpty(this.TxtWord.Text)) { CSBooster_DataContext csbDC = new CSBooster_DataContext(Helper.GetSiemeConnectionString()); csbDC.hitbl_FilterBadWords_FBWs.Attach(WordFilterObject); WordFilterObject.FBW_Word = this.TxtWord.Text; WordFilterObject.FBW_IsExactMatch = this.CBExact.Checked; WordFilterObject.FBW_Action = this.DDLAction.SelectedValue; csbDC.SubmitChanges(); } }
public void OnAddClick(object sender, EventArgs e) { if (!string.IsNullOrEmpty(this.TxtWord.Text)) { hitbl_FilterBadWords_FBW wordFilter = new hitbl_FilterBadWords_FBW(); wordFilter.FBW_ID = Guid.NewGuid(); wordFilter.FBW_Word = this.TxtWord.Text; wordFilter.FBW_IsExactMatch = this.CBExact.Checked; wordFilter.FBW_Action = this.DDLAction.SelectedValue; CSBooster_DataContext csbDC = new CSBooster_DataContext(Helper.GetSiemeConnectionString()); csbDC.hitbl_FilterBadWords_FBWs.InsertOnSubmit(wordFilter); csbDC.SubmitChanges(); Reload(); } }
protected void RepFilterWordsItemDataBound(object sender, RepeaterItemEventArgs e) { hitbl_FilterBadWords_FBW wordFilter = e.Item.DataItem as hitbl_FilterBadWords_FBW; e.Item.ID = wordFilter.FBW_ID.ToString(); WordFilter wordFilterOutput = e.Item.FindControl("WF") as WordFilter; wordFilterOutput.WordFilterObject = wordFilter; if (Request.Form["__EVENTTARGET"] != null && Request.Form["__EVENTTARGET"].EndsWith("LbtnSave")) { wordFilterOutput.RenderControls(true); } else { wordFilterOutput.RenderControls(false); } }